“The Way We Were” – The Story of Lemon Grove through the lives of The Clabby Family.
Please join us at the Lee House Cultural Center on March 5th at 7:00 pm to hear Tom and Dona Clabby share their Lemon Grove Story

On March 5th at 7 pm, Tom & Dona Clabby will share the history of Lemon Grove through their family stories. Tom and Dona raised their children here and Tom evently became a Lemon Grove City Council Member. Hear about life in Lemon Grove and their dedication to living, loving and volunteering in our town.
History Alive is a free Lecture Series presented by the Lemon Grove Historical Society. Lectures are held at the H. Lee House Cultural Center on the 1st Thursday of the month. H. Lee House is located at 3205 Olive St. in the Treganza Heritage Park where there is ample, well-lit parking. History Alive is suitable for ages 16 and over.
